About 2-(2-bromo-4-methylphenoxy)-N-[4-(2,4-dichlorophenyl)-1,3-thiazol-2-yl]acetamide
2-(2-bromo-4-methylphenoxy)-N-[4-(2,4-dichlorophenyl)-1,3-thiazol-2-yl]acetamide (PubChem CID 19178659) has the molecular formula C18H13BrCl2N2O2S
and a molecular weight of 472.19 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 2-(2-bromo-4-methylphenoxy)-N-[4-(2,4-dichlorophenyl)-1,3-thiazol-2-yl]acetamide.

What is the SMILES notation for 2-(2-bromo-4-methylphenoxy)-N-[4-(2,4-dichlorophenyl)-1,3-thiazol-2-yl]acetamide?
The canonical SMILES for 2-(2-bromo-4-methylphenoxy)-N-[4-(2,4-dichlorophenyl)-1,3-thiazol-2-yl]acetamide is Cc1ccc(OCC(=O)Nc2nc(-c3ccc(Cl)cc3Cl)cs2)c(Br)c1.
What is the InChIKey of 2-(2-bromo-4-methylphenoxy)-N-[4-(2,4-dichlorophenyl)-1,3-thiazol-2-yl]acetamide?
The InChIKey is MEKJEFCCBOIPCX-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C18H13BrCl2N2O2S/c1-10-2-5-16(13(19)6-10)25-8-17(24)23-18-22-15(9-26-18)12-4-3-11(20)7-14(12)21/h2-7,9H,8H2,1H3,(H,22,23,24).
What are the key properties of 2-(2-bromo-4-methylphenoxy)-N-[4-(2,4-dichlorophenyl)-1,3-thiazol-2-yl]acetamide?
2-(2-bromo-4-methylphenoxy)-N-[4-(2,4-dichlorophenyl)-1,3-thiazol-2-yl]acetamide has a molecular weight of 472.19 g/mol, XLogP of 6.21, 5 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 4 hydrogen bond acceptors.
